Do like the dolphins

14 January 2009 | Chacala
VC
Looking at dolphins riding our bow wave is one of the intense joys of sailing our boat. They are frequently making their own busy passage from one place to another, but it seems that the lure of a fun ride on the bow wave is reason enough for them to completely change course, sometimes for an extended period of time. They seem unable to resist, even when it takes them in the opposite direction. Sooner or later they resume their previous track and are gone. Theirs is a freedom at which we can only wonder. Ours comes at a price.

Since leaving in mid-November our time has been filled with the exploration of the places we visit or of our own capabilities and limitations. Our thoughts often stray back to our family, friends and the cares of the land. A long time business associate and friend passed away very recently and suddenly. Our children struggle with lay-offs and economic woes as they begin their own paths into weighty adulthood and as always life teaches its tough lessons, testing our resources.

We value the freedom of this awesome ride of ours and it is worth the change of direction, just for the fun, just for a while.
